Deliciously Yorkshire, the Regional Food Group for Yorkshire and the Humber, have announced their much-anticipated 2023 Taste Awards Finalists, in conjunction with headline sponsors University of York School for Business and Society and FixOurFood.

After a week of intense (but delicious!) judging by a panel of industry experts including chefs, food writers, buyers, consultants and critics, more than 300 entries were whittled down into this year’s list of finalists.

The Taste Awards, which are now in their 19th year cover an extensive range of both product and non-product categories. Along with the usual favourites, new for 2023 is the Best Sustainable Product category which is sponsored and judged by the University of York School for Business and Society and FixOurFood.

Head Judge, broadcaster and artisan food expert Nigel Barden said: “The Deliciously Yorkshire Taste Awards are always a week I look forward to, and yet again the county’s food and drink producers have done themselves proud!

“What a pleasure it is to judge such a huge variety of top-quality and innovative Yorkshire food and drink businesses, and as ever, narrowing it down into a shortlist of finalists for each category has been a serious challenge!”

Jointly headline sponsored by the University of York School for Business and Society and FixOurFood, this year’s Taste Award Champions will be announced at a glittering black-tie event at the Pavilions of Harrogate on Tuesday 7th November. Nigel Barden, alongside Yorkshire’s favourite Chef, Steph Moon, will host an evening of celebration, where guests will dine on a menu featuring many of the shortlisted products.

The Awards ceremony will also see the announcement of this year’s Judy Bell Yorkshire Food Hero Award, presented to an individual who has gone above and beyond to promote and champion the county’s food and drink industry. The evening will culminate with the announcement of the coveted 2023 Taste Awards Champion, awarded to the entry which this year’s judging panel deemed to be the overall standout product of the year.
